Career path

Special Education Teachers: Specializing in dyspraxia awareness, these professionals support children with developmental coordination disorders in educational settings.

Occupational Therapists: Focus on improving motor skills and daily living activities for individuals with dyspraxia, enhancing their independence.

Speech and Language Therapists: Work on communication challenges often associated with dyspraxia, helping individuals express themselves effectively.

Educational Psychologists: Assess and provide strategies for learning and emotional well-being in students with dyspraxia.

Support Workers: Assist individuals with dyspraxia in navigating daily tasks and accessing community resources.
